Through 14 games, the Giants have given up a franchise-record 76 sacks. Its QBs have been sacked at least seven times in six games this season. They are the third-most sacked team in NFL history, two sacks shy of the second-most. However, while 2 of their last 3 games are against a certain to be ticked-off Eagles, it seems unlikely that they will give up a further 28 sacks to tie the NFL's all time record of 104 set by none other than the 1986 Eagles.
